Fidler & Pepper win National Legal Award 'Best Use of Technology'

Local Notts law firm Fidler & Pepper have again won this year’s LawNet Award ‘Best Use of Technology’ for its exceptional website development, including the recent upgrade of its 24/7 Online Client Case Tracker.

The Rt Hon Michael Portillo presented Mark Slade, Managing Partner of Fidler & Pepper Solicitors with the award which was judged reflecting a range of best practice, management, client service and innovation.  The ceremony took place at LawNet's 22nd Anniversary Conference on Friday 7th October 2011 at the The Chesford Grange Hotel in Kenilworth.  LawNet is the UK and Ireland’s leading network of independent law firms

Mark says. "We are all thrilled; this is the second time we have been honoured with this award the last was in 2009 for our IPhone web applications.  It shows the continuing hard work that goes into maintaining and developing our website for the benefit of our clients and also shows our commitment to the quality of our online services.    The recognition from LawNet reinforces and confirms our reputation for being one of the leaders in online legal technology in the UK today."

Fidler & Pepper were also runners up in the Business Development Category for its WINNA project (What’s Is North Notts About?) a research survey that covered the thoughts of more that 60 SME’s, highlighting business issues being faced in today’s climate.
